Brand manager of the week: Robert Dekker, Senior marketing director EMEA and Australasia, LeapFrog Toys

- Describe yourself in three words.

Down to earth.

- What would you be if you weren't a brand manager?

Either a political analyst or a journalist.

- What advice would you give someone starting their marketing career today?

Ask yourself, are you passionate enough and do you really care?

- What attracted you to your current job?

Switching from a big corporation (Microsoft) to a small one (LeapFrog) with a lot more responsibilities.

- What is your favourite ever marketing campaign?

'I love bees' for the original Halo.

- What is your all-time favourite slogan?

'Don't believe the hype.'

- What was your finest hour?

Personally, holding my son for the first time. Professionally, launching Halo 3 in Europe and helping make it the biggest entertainment launch in history at that point.
